2

私はTwitterBootstrap2.1.xを使用しており、ここで適用するマルチレベルサブメニューをすでに使用できます: Bootstrap2.1.xを使用したシンプルなマルチレベルメニュー

しかし、問題はその崩壊時に発生します。デフォルトのビューはすべて展開です。メニューはiPhoneの画面全体をカバーするため、これは見栄えがよくありません。

知りたいのですが、折りたたみメニューボタンがトリガーされたときにすべてを折りたたみする機能はありますか?(サブメニューは、ユーザーがクリックすると開くはずです。)

これについてのあなたの考えを教えてください。ありがとう。

4

1 に答える 1

2

1つの方法は、レスポンシブスタイルを追加することです。

@media (max-width: 979px){
    .dropdown-submenu .dropdown-menu{
        display: none;
    }
}

これにより、サブメニューが折りたたみモードで非表示になります。それらの上にカーソルを合わせる(またはBootstrap 2.1をクリックする)と、基本的なブートストラップドロップダウンメニュースタイルとjsを介して表示されます。

ここでデモを見つけることができます-jsfiddle(BT 2.0.2)

于 2012-09-11T11:22:20.240 に答える